It was a spiritual moment. It was only me, the mountain and the clear blue water lake in front of me. The air was still. At a distance I could see snow capped peaks aiming towards sky.

It was a pleasant and warm day in spite of it being a winter month. Even though I was there with a friend, he didn’t exist for me for those magical moments. I was one with that moment and my surroundings.

For many moments even thoughts didn’t disturb my trance like state.
The mountain is so gracious. The lake is so majestic. They are always there for us. We can come to them any time we want to. They accept us without judgment and provide relief to our mind and soul. We feel rejuvenated in their company.

Whether with our family members or friends, I think, we need to adopt similar attitude….to be there with total acceptance and without conditions. They should know they have us to confide in or seek solace whenever they want to.

Does that make us a doormat? Sometimes it may seem so. For such a situation we may have to resort to some act. It is not advisable to let people take us for granted.

However, when they are in need of our counsel or help, we should be there without prejudice, and without carrying burden of that person’s past acts which might have offended us.

We all need and look out for such support in life. Maybe we can begin by being support ourselves for our near and dear ones.
